LORD AUSTIN GOLF CUP
The golf competition among factory distributors for a handsome cup presented by Lord Austin was recently completed at tleretunga, the contestants being picturedd above. They are, from left to right: G. H. Scott, Factory Representative (winner of Stableford Competition), J. L. Napier, representing province of Southland, J. W. Boyd, representing province of Taranaki, John Seabrook, representing province of Auckland, G. Magnus, representing province of Wellington (runner-up Lord Austin Cup), D. Clive Crozier, representing province of Canterbury (winner of Lord Austin Cup), Haskell Anderson, representing province of Wellington (winner of ®ogey competition), J. W. McCahon, representing province of Otago, R. M. Rickard, representing province of Hawke’s Bay.
